Би хэзээ ч Dr. Вэб. Энэ нь яаж ажилладаг талаар би мэдэхгүй байна. Гэхдээ энэ нь надад хэд хэдэн авто тест бичихэд саад болоогүй (зөвхөн залхуурал намайг дахиад зуун бичихэд саад болсон):
- Суурилуулалтын туршилт Dr. Вэб;
- Зөөврийн төхөөрөмжүүдэд (флэш диск) хандах хандалтыг хязгаарлах туршилт;
- Програмуудын хооронд лавлах руу нэвтрэхийг хязгаарлах тест;
- Системийн хэрэглэгчдийн хооронд лавлах хандалтыг хязгаарлах тест (эцэг эхийн хяналт).
Эдгээр болон бусад олон шинжилгээг зөвхөн Доктортой холбоотой төдийгүй халуун бялуу шиг зарж болно. Вэб, зөвхөн антивирустай холбоотой биш. Энэ нийтлэлд би үүнийг хэрхэн хийхийг танд хэлэх болно.
Сургалт
Туршилтын хувьд бидэнд Windows системтэй виртуал машин хэрэгтэй болно. Би үүн дээр дараах заль мэхийг хийж гараар бэлтгэсэн.
- Үнэндээ би Windows 10 Pro x64 суулгасан;
- Суулгах явцад би "1111" нууц үгээр "testo" үндсэн хэрэглэгчийг үүсгэсэн;
- Энэ хэрэглэгчийн автомат нэвтрэлтийг идэвхжүүлсэн;
Туршилтыг автоматжуулахын тулд би Testo платформыг ашиглах болно. Энэ нь юу вэ, үүнийг хэрхэн ашиглах талаар уншиж болно
Энд ингэж таамаглаж байна /path/to/win10.qcow2
- энэ бол миний гараар бэлтгэсэн виртуал машины диск рүү очих зам юм. Эндээс бэлтгэл дуусч, үйл ажиллагаа эхэлдэг.
Туршилтын дугаар 1 - Докторыг суулгана уу. Вэб!
Эхлээд бид Докторын түгээлтийн иж бүрдлийг шилжүүлэх асуудлыг шийдэх хэрэгтэй. Виртуал машин руу вэб. Та үүнийг (жишээлбэл) флаш диск ашиглан хийж болно:
Бидний хийх ёстой зүйл бол Dr. Аавдаа вэб ${DR_WEB_DIR}
(бид эхлэх үед энэ параметрийн яг утгыг тохируулах болно testo
). Testo өөрөө энэ суулгагч флаш диск дээр дуусч байгаа эсэхийг шалгах болно.
Одоо бид тестээ бичиж эхэлж болно. Одоохондоо тестийг энгийн зүйлээр эхлүүлцгээе: виртуал машиныг асаана (үүсгэсний дараа энэ нь унтрах болно), ширээний компьютер гарч ирэхийг хүлээнэ үү, флаш дискийг асаагаад Explorer-ээр дамжуулан агуулгыг нь нээнэ үү.
Сценарийн төгсгөлд дэлгэцийн агшин
Мэдээжийн хэрэг та суулгагчийг эндээс, флаш дискнээс өөрөө ажиллуулж болно. Гэхдээ бид бүх зүйлийг шударгаар хийсэн нь дээр - бид суулгагчийг ширээний компьютерт хуулж, тэндээс суулгагчийг ажиллуулна. Бид файлыг хэрхэн хуулах вэ? Хүн яаж үүнийг хийх вэ?
Файлын дэлгэцийн агшинг хуулж байна
Ингээд л хуулж дууслаа! Одоо та цонхыг флаш дискээр хааж, устгаж болно:
Explorer-г хаасны дараа дэлгэцийн агшин
Одоо суулгагч ширээний компьютер дээр байгаа тул суулгах процессыг эхлүүлэхийн тулд бид үүн дээр давхар товших хэрэгтэй. Суулгац нь өөрөө товчлуурууд болон тэмдэглэгээг дарахад л ирдэг бөгөөд тийм ч сонирхолгүй байдаг:
Суулгацын төгсгөлд дэлгэцийн агшин
Бид дахин ачаалснаар шалгалтаа дуусгана. Төгсгөлд нь дахин ачаалсны дараа ширээний компьютер дээр докторын дүрс гарч ирсэн эсэхийг шалгахаа бүү мартаарай. Вэб:
Дахин ачаалсны дараа дэлгэцийн агшин
Сайн ажил! Бид Dr. antivirus програмыг автоматжуулсан. Вэб! Завсарлага аваад динамикт хэрхэн харагдахыг харцгаая.
Туршилтын онцлогууд руу шилжье.
Туршилтын дугаар 2 - Флаш диск рүү нэвтрэх эрхийг хязгаарлах
Жагсаалтын эхний онцлог нь флаш диск рүү нэвтрэх эрхийг хязгаарлах явдал юм. Үүнийг хийхийн тулд нэлээд энгийн шалгалтыг төлөвлөцгөөе:
- USB флаш дискийг оруулаад тэнд хоосон файл үүсгэхийг оролдъё - энэ нь ажиллах ёстой. Флаш дискийг гаргацгаая;
- Dr.-д зөөврийн төхөөрөмжүүдийг блоклохыг идэвхжүүлцгээе. Вэб аюулгүй байдлын төв;
- USB флаш дискээ дахин оруулаад үүсгэсэн файлаа устгахыг оролдъё. Үйлдлийг хаах ёстой.
Шинэ флаш диск үүсгээд Windows-д оруулаад хавтас үүсгэхийг оролдъё. Илүү энгийн зүйл юу байж болох вэ?
Сценарийн төгсгөлд дэлгэцийн агшин
Explorer-ийн контекст цэсээр дамжуулан шинэ текст файл үүсгэнэ үү:
Файлын нэрийг өөрчилсний дараа дэлгэцийн агшин
Бид флаш дискийг салгаж, үүнийг аюулгүйгээр хийнэ:
Одоо бид флаш дискийг ашиглах боломжтой гэдэгт итгэлтэй байна, энэ нь бид үүнийг Доктор Аюулгүй байдлын төвд хааж эхлэх боломжтой гэсэн үг юм. Вэб. Үүнийг хийхийн тулд та эхлээд Аюулгүй байдлын төвийг нээх хэрэгтэй.
Аюулгүй байдлын төвийн цонхны дэлгэцийн агшин
Windows дээр ямар ч програмыг нээхийн тулд та бараг ижил алхмуудыг хийх хэрэгтэй гэдгийг бид тэмдэглэж болно (хайлтын талбар дээр дарж, алдартай програмуудтай цонх гарч ирэхийг хүлээнэ үү, сонирхсон програмын нэрийг оруулна уу, гарч ирэхийг хүлээнэ үү). жагсаалт, эцэст нь Enter дарна уу). Тиймээс, энэ бүлгийн үйлдлүүдийг макро хэлбэрээр салгаж болно open_app
, нээх програмын нэрийг параметр болгон дамжуулах болно:
Энэ макро хожим бидэнд хэрэг болно.
Бидний хийх хамгийн эхний зүйл бол Доктор Аюулгүй байдлын төвийг нээх явдал юм. Вэб - өөрчлөлт хийх боломжийг идэвхжүүлнэ:
Одоо цэснүүд дээр бага зэрэг дараад "Төхөөрөмжийн хандалтын дүрмийг тохируулах" цэс рүү очъё. Энэ цэсэнд "Зөөврийн хэрэгслийг блоклох" хайрцгийг чагтална уу.
Төхөөрөмж ба хувийн мэдээллийн цонхны дэлгэцийн агшин
Одоо флаш дискийг нээхийг оролдъё:
Алдааны мэдэгдлийн дэлгэцийн агшин
Ингээд л бид бага багаар Др. Вэб. Завсарлага авч, хөдөлмөрийн үр дүнг харж бясалгах цаг болжээ.
Тест No3 - Программуудын хооронд лавлах руу хандах хандалтыг ялгах
Энэхүү туршилтын гол санаа нь Докторын ажлыг шалгах явдал юм. Тодорхой фолдерт хандах хандалтыг хязгаарлах үед вэб. Тодруулбал, та хавтсыг аливаа өөрчлөлтөөс хамгаалах хэрэгтэй, гэхдээ зарим гуравдагч талын програмын хувьд үл хамаарах зүйл нэмэх хэрэгтэй. Үнэндээ тест өөрөө иймэрхүү харагдаж байна.
- Бид үйлдлийн систем дээр гуравдагч талын програм суулгах бөгөөд үүний тулд хэсэг хугацааны дараа хамгаалагдсан фолдерт хандах үед онцгой тохиолдол нэмэх болно. Өнөөдрийн гуравдагч талын програм бол файлын менежер юм
FreeCommander ; - Бид бүх хүчээрээ хамгаалах файл бүхий хавтас үүсгэдэг;
- Аюулгүй байдлын докторын төвийг нээцгээе. Энэ фолдерт вэб сайт болон хамгаалалтыг идэвхжүүлэх;
- FreeCommander-д үл хамаарах зүйлийг тохируулцгаая;
- Хамгаалагдсан фолдероос файлыг ердийн аргаар (Windows Explorer-ээр дамжуулан) устгахыг оролдъё. Энэ нь ажиллахгүй байх ёстой;
- FreeCommander ашиглан файлыг устгахыг оролдъё. Энэ нь ажиллах ёстой.
Хөөх, маш их ажил. Бид эрт эхлэх тусам хурдан дуусгах болно.
Анхаар, FreeCommander-г суулгах нь Dr.Web-ийг суулгахаас тийм ч их ялгаатай биш юм. Ердийн ажил: флаш диск оруулах, суулгагчийг эхлүүлэх гэх мэт. Үүнийг алгасаад сонирхолтой зүйл рүү шууд орцгооё.
Хэрэв та FreeCommander-г хэрхэн суулгахыг сонирхож байгаа бол
Энгийн зүйлээс эхэлцгээе: бид FreeCommander түгээлтийн иж бүрдлийг байрлуулах флаш диск үүсгээд дараа нь туршилтын явцад бид флаш дискийг үйлдлийн системд оруулаад нээнэ.
Дараа нь суулгацыг эхлүүлэхийн тулд хэдэн товшилтоор:
Суулгац нь тийм ч сонирхолтой биш, зүгээр л "Дараах" дээр дарж, төгсгөлд ReadMe-г үзэхийн тулд шалгах нүдийг идэвхгүй болгож, FreeCommander-ийг шууд эхлүүлэхээ бүү мартаарай.
Бид бүх цонхыг хааж, флаш дискийг салгаснаар туршилтыг дуусгана.
Дууссан!
Доктортой ажиллахын тулд. Вэб шинэ тест үүсгэцгээе dr_web_restrict_program
, энэ нь өмнөх туршилтын үр дүнд тулгуурлах болно win10_install_freecommander
.
Ширээний компьютер дээр Хамгаалагдсан хавтас үүсгэн тестийг эхлүүлье.
Фолдер үүсгэсний дараа дэлгэцийн агшин
Хамгаалагдсан хавтас руу очоод тэнд файл үүсгэнэ үү my_file.txt
, хамгаалагдсан файлын үүргийг гүйцэтгэх болно:
Өө, би үүнийг макро хэлбэрээр оруулах ёстой, гэхдээ өө ...
Файл үүсгэсний дараа дэлгэцийн агшин
Гайхалтай, одоо та хавтас хамгаалалтыг идэвхжүүлэх хэрэгтэй. Бид танил замаар явж, Dr. Вэб, өөрчлөх горимыг идэвхжүүлэхээ бүү мартаарай. Дараа нь "Өгөгдлийн алдагдлаас урьдчилан сэргийлэх" цэс рүү очно уу.
Өгөгдлийн алдагдлаас урьдчилан сэргийлэх цонхны дэлгэцийн агшин
Хулганаа бага зэрэг ажиллуулаад Хамгаалагдсан хавтасаа хамгаалагдсан хавтас руу оруулъя:
Хамгаалагдсан хавтас нэмэх шидтэний дэлгэцийн агшин
За, одоо бид FreeCommander фолдерт хандах онцгой нөхцөлийг тохируулах хэрэгтэй. Бага зэрэг хулганы ажил:
Нэмэлт онцгой програмтай дэлгэцийн агшин
Одоо бүх цонхыг сайтар хааж, "my_file.txt" файлыг стандарт аргаар устгана уу.
Dr.Web-ээс ирсэн мессеж бүхий дэлгэцийн агшин
Гэхдээ юу ч болсонгүй - энэ нь Др. Вэб үнэхээр ажилласан! Туршилтын тал хувь нь дууссан ч FreeCommander-ийн үл хамаарах зүйл ажиллах эсэхийг шалгах шаардлагатай хэвээр байна. Үүнийг хийхийн тулд FreeCommander-ийг нээж, Хамгаалагдсан хавтас руу очно уу.
FreeCommander цонхны дэлгэцийн агшин
За, my_file.txt файлыг устгахыг оролдъё:
Файлыг устгасны дараа дэлгэцийн агшин
FreeCommander үл хамаарах зүйл ажилладаг!
Сайн ажил! Том бөгөөд нарийн төвөгтэй туршилтын тохиолдол - бүх зүйл автоматжуулсан. Жаахан тайвширч:
Тест No4 - Эцэг эхийн хяналт
Бид өнөөдрийн хамгийн сүүлийн туршилтын кейсийг дараах байдлаар бүтээх болно.
- Шинэ хэрэглэгч MySuperUser үүсгэцгээе;
- Энэ хэрэглэгчийн доор нэвтэрцгээе;
- Файл үүсгэцгээе
my_file.txt
шинэ хэрэглэгчийн нэрийн өмнөөс; - Аюулгүй байдлын докторын төвийг нээцгээе. Вэб болон энэ файлд эцэг эхийн хяналтыг идэвхжүүлэх;
- Эцэг эхийн хяналтад бид MySuperUser хэрэглэгчийн эрхийг түүний үүсгэсэн файлд хязгаарлах болно;
- Файлыг уншиж, устгахыг оролдъё
my_file.txt
MySuperUser-ийн нэрийн өмнөөс болон үр дүнг харна уу.
Би энд шалгалтын скрипт өгөхгүй. Энэ нь өмнөх туршилтуудын адил зарчмаар бүтээгдсэн: бид хулгана, гартай идэвхтэй ажилладаг. Үүний зэрэгцээ бид юуг автоматжуулах нь хамаагүй - Dr.Web эсвэл Windows дээр шинэ хэрэглэгч үүсгэх нь хамаагүй. Гэхдээ ийм туршилтыг явуулах нь ямар байхыг харцгаая:
дүгнэлт
→ Та бүх тестийн эх сурвалжийг үзэж болно
Нэмж дурдахад та эдгээр бүх туршилтыг өөрийн төхөөрөмж дээр хийж болно. Үүнийг хийхийн тулд танд Testo тестийн скрипт орчуулагч хэрэгтэй болно. Та татаж авч болно
Доктор. Вэб бол маш сайн дасгал байсан ч таны хүслээс цаашдын мөлжлөгт урам зориг өгөхийг хүсч байна. Цаашид ямар авто тест хийхийг хүсэж байгаа талаар саналаа коммент хэсэгт бичээрэй. Дараагийн өгүүллээр би тэдгээрийг автоматжуулахыг хичээх болно, үүнээс юу гарахыг харцгаая.
Эх сурвалж: www.habr.com